Busy escrow company in San Gabriel Valley is looking for professional experienced Escrow Officers and Escrow Assistants.

-Escrow industry experience required
-Mandarin and Cantonese speaking preferred
-Superior communication skills, including presentation skills. Strong interpersonal and customer service skills and the ability to work as a member in a team-oriented environment
-Ability to prioritize and handle multiple tasks and projects concurrently under pressure.
-A high degree of integrity, self-motivated, organized, detail oriented, and a strong aptitude for figures
-Responsible for opening, processing and closing of Real Estate Sales Transactions
-Familiar with the standard concepts, practices and procedures of the escrow, lender and title process
-Prepare escrow files from opening to funding, recording and disbursing of file
-Order and review title prelims
-Order Demands, HOA, Solar and other documents pertaining to the file within a timely manner and follow up as necessary.
-Prepare loan documents for Buyer/Borrower signing and coordinate loan signing.
-Package loan documents for return to Lender and authorize Funding and recording
-Resolve all post-closing reconciliation issues including company reports and according to company time frames
-Strong desire to learn and grow
-Will require approval from the Department of Financial Protection and Innovation (DFPI).
